[Activity Report] Appointed to the health data and payment examination advisory group (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are, August 2, 2017)
date : 8/2/2017
HGPI’s board member, Kohei Onozaki has been appointed a member of the health data and payment examination advisory group which is under the direct control of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are.
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are has recently formulated operation schedule and data health reform progress plan which aims to sustain national health insurance through the active use of big data. In addition, in order to increase the efficiency of operation of payment fund, plan for upgrade and operation schedule were also constructed to ensure the reinforcement of reform.
